ABOUT MUDVAYNE  

Described by music critics as math metal and neo-progressive rock, Mudvayne’s sonic musical experimentation is difficult to classify. Chad Gray, Greg Tribbett, Ryan Martinie and Matthew McDonough formed Mudvayne in the late 90’s in Peoria, IL.  Their debut album L.D. 50 was released in 2000, with highlights “Dig” and “Death Bloom” achieving success at mainstream rock radio. Their sophomore album, The End of All Things to Come was a critical and commercial success. Mudvayne then released Lost and Found in 2005, achieving their second consecutive Gold record, with the single “Happy?” finishing #1 on the US Mainstream Rock Chart. To date the band has sold over six million records worldwide, including 2008’s The New Game and 2009’s Mudvayne. In 2010, the band went on hiatus, only to triumphantly return in 2021 with co-headline performances at three of the US’ premiere rock festivals- Inkarcertaion Festival, Welcome to Rockville, and Aftershock.  This will be the bands first national tour since 2009.

Rob Zombie and Mudvayne Announce Co-Headlining Summer 2022 US Tour

Static-X and Powerman 5000 will be along for the 21-city outing

Rob Zombie and Mudvayne Announce Co-Headlining Summer 2022 US Tour

Rob Zombie and Mudvayne are hitting the road together for a co-headlining Summer 2022 US tour. The two bands will be joined on the bill by Static-X and Powerman 5000 .

The 21-city “Freaks on Parade” tour launches July 20th at the Hollywood Casino Amphitheatre in Maryland Heights, Missouri, and wraps up August 21st in The Woodlands, Texas, at Cynthia Woods Mitchell Pavilion.

Tickets go on sale starting Friday, March 25th at 10:00 a.m. local time via  Ticketmaster . A  Live Nation fan pre-sale  precedes the public on-sale beginning Thursday, March 24th (using the code  SHOWTIME ).

Zombie, who is currently filming a big-screen adaptation of The Munsters , is touring in support of his 2021 album, The Lunar Injection Kool Aid Eclipse Conspiracy , after only playing a handful of festival shows last year.

For Mudvayne, the summer outing will mark the band’s first full tour since reuniting last year to play three festivals in the fall. Those shows marked Mudvayne’s first gigs in 12 years.

Mudvayne Announce 2022 Festival Shows

Mudvayne Live 2021 Steve Thrasher, Steve Thrasher

The reunion continues! Last year, Mudvayne reassembled to play their first shows in over 10 years. COVID derailed some of their plans, but the nu-metal veterans forged ahead despite the speed bumps — and, it turns out, they're "so fucking determined" to keep on keeping on. To that end, the band — singer Chad Gray, guitarist Greg Tribbett, bassist Ryan Martinie and drummer Matthew McDonough — have announced shows this summer at Upheaval Festival in Grand Rapids, Michigan, and Rock Fest in Cadott, Wisconsin. More dates to come? We hope so.

Upheaval is set for July 15th-16th — Mudvayne are slotted to play the kickoff date — and will feature Disturbed, Breaking Benjamin, Hatebreed, Avatar and more. Rock Fest, meanwhile, is scheduled for July 14th-16th, with Mudvayne lined up for the closing night; other performers include Disturbed, Evanescence, Lamb of God, Halestorm and Spiritbox.

Mudvayne Plotting First New Album in More Than a Decade

Chad Gray of Mudvayne and Hellyeah performing live.

Chad Gray of Mudvayne – Story by Charles Ken, photo by Anne Erickson

Mudvayne have plans to release new music, their first since 2010, says vocalist Chad Gray

Mudvayne recently reunited for a collection of festival appearances, and now, there’s apparently new music on the way. The news comes from a recent appearance by lead vocalist Chad Gray on Avenged Sevenfold bassist Johnny Christ’s show, “Drinks With Johnny.”

As the conversation came to an end, Gray began discussing new music. In the process, he stated that he thinks Mudvayne will start writing new tunes soon, which could make up an entire new album of music. Of course, the big difference is that drummer Vinnie Paul won’t be on the new music, as Paul sadly passed away in 2018. Stone Sour drummer Roy Mayorga has stepped in on drums since Paul’s passing. View the full video interview between Gray and Christ at the end of the story.

“Mudvayne is hopefully going to be working on some new s*** soon,” Gray said during the chat. Avenged Sevenfold has new music on the way, too, and Gray added that he’s stoked to hear the new stuff. The two implied a possible tour, or at least some shows, together, too.

“I can’t wait to definitely get our heads together,” Gray added. “Maybe we could do some touring or something someday.”

Mudvayne reunited last year following a breakup in 2010. They performed their first reunion show back together at Ohio’s Inkcarceration festival. The upcoming album will mark Mudvayne’s follow-up to their 2009 self-titled release.

My Chemical Romance Cancel Russia, Ukraine Shows

  • By Tomás Mier

My Chemical Romance will no longer visit Russia and Ukraine on the European leg of their reunion tour this June, due to Russia’s ongoing invasion of Ukraine.

“With deep regret, My Chemical Romance is cancelling our Ukraine and Russia shows in June, 2022,” the band tweeted. “We hope to be able to play for the fans there soon.”

With deep regret, My Chemical Romance is cancelling our Ukraine and Russia shows in June, 2022.  We hope to be able to play for the fans there soon. — My Chemical Romance (@MCRofficial) March 7, 2022

The emo-punk band was scheduled to perform in Saint Petersburg on June 16, before headlining a night at Moscow’s Park Live Festival the following day, with Sum 41 as openers. The band was also set to headline Kyiv’s U Park Festival on June 19; the lineup also features Slipknot, Gorillaz, and Deftones.

MCR’s cancellations are part of a rising tide of called off shows as the Russian invasion continues. Louis Tomlinson canceled his July stops  in Kyiv and Moscow due to “this needless war.” Green Day also canceled a scheduled show in Moscow, saying, “We are aware that this moment is not about stadium rock shows, it’s so much bigger than that. But we also know that rock and roll is forever and we feel confident there will be a time and a place for us to return in the future.”

Individual touring acts including Yungblud and Franz Ferdinand have also canceled upcoming gigs in Russia and Ukraine. Additionally, Live Nation, the largest concert promoter in the world, announced it was ceasing business in Russia.

My Chemical Romance will launch their long-awaited reunion tour this May with a U.K./European run that will continue through June. The band’s North American leg will kick off Aug. 29 in Philadelphia and wrap with four shows at the Forum in Los Angeles, Oct. 11, 12, 14, and 15.
